Employment
In Minnesota, there are 280 workers employed in this very small career.
Where do Actors most often work?
- Performing Arts, Spectator Sports, and Related Industries
- Motion Picture and Sound Recording Industries
- Amusement, Gambling, and Recreation Industries
- Museums, Historical Sites, and Similar Institution

Future Demand
This career is seeing very high growth compared to other careers.
There will be a need for about 756 new Actors to meet market demand between 2020-2030. This includes the demand due to replacement (workers leaving the occupation or retiring) as well as growth.
